Welterweight bout: Jon Fitch (+150) vs. Thiago "The Pitbull" Alves (-132)

When I first looked at these UFC betting lines I had to take a double take. I cannot believe that Thiago ”The Pitbull” Alves (22-6) is the online betting favorite. I would have though the lines would be -110 for both fighters.


He will be fighting the most underrated fighter in the UFC in Jon Fitch (25-3) who has already beaten Alves at UFC: Ultimate Fight Night 5 by KO through kicks and punches. The reason why Fitch is not the online betting favorite in his last fight at UFC 107: Penn vs. Sanchez with Mike Pierce that went the distance.


Fitch is not a glamorous fighter and he does not have impressive wins but he is a skilled all around mixed martial arts fighter. He is like Dan Henderson and wins fights through attrition and going the distance. Out of his 21 victories 11 have been be decision with his last 6 UFC fights going to the judges. You have to remember that Fitch has faced top level UFC fighters and has only lost to Georges St Pierre at UFC 87: Seek and Destro, Wilson Gouveia, and his first MMA fight against Mike Pyle. The lists of fighters he has beaten is impressive with wins over Paulo Thiago, Akihiro Gono at UFC 94: St-Pierre vs. Penn 2, Chris Wilson, Diego Sanchez at UFC 76: Knockout, Roan Carneiro at UFC Fight Night: Stout vs. Fisher, Luigi Fioravanti, Josh Burkman, Brock Larson, Shonie Carter and of course Thiago Alves.


Before his loss to GSP, Fitch was on a 16 fight win streak where he fought wrestlers, jiu-jitsu fighters and strikers. He beat them all and it showed that he could fight mixed martial arts from any position.


Striking wise, Alves is the more powerful striker. He is known for his striking abilities with 16 out of his 22 wins coming by knock out. Yes he can KO most fighters but if you look at Fitches fights he has only been KO’ed once and that was by Wilson Gouveia who fights as a light heavyweight.  If you look at his fight with GSP, Fitch was beat on for 5 rounds. He was hit with everything and he still would not go down. If you watched that fight you could not believe the punishment Fitch was taking; yet he still got up and fought. With that kind of heart I don’t see Alves being able to put Fitch away. Alves will punch himself out before he is able to KO Fitch.


Alves is not known as a fighter that can go into the later rounds but his has been able to put away guys early on. He is a second round fighter and when he goes past the second round he tires. He might be able to get his shots but you can’t knock out the heart of Fitch. In the first fight between the two Alves was winning the fight and he almost KO’ed Fitch but in the end Fitch turned it around and ended up KO’ing the American Top Team fighter late in the second round. I can see the same outcome in this fight.


Fitch dominates Alves in the wrestling department. He will be able to take Alves down due to his superior wrestling skills. Fitch was a member of the Purdue wrestling team, a four-year letterman and wrestled under Tom Erikson and eventually became the team captain of his wrestling squad. He will be able to get the takedown points but Alves does have a good sprawl and even St Pierre had trouble holding Alves down once he got the takedown but he will score the points and that will win him the fight.


Bottom Line: The reason why Alves is the online betting favorite is because Fitch has a poor showing in his last fight. Fitch won the fight by decision but he has a tough time against Mike Pierce at UFC 107: Penn vs. Sanchez.


This fight will likely go to decision since most of Fitch’s fights go the distance and a good bet is a UFC prop bet for this fight to go the distance. Fitch will win this fight on takedown points and he will score some shots on the ground. He won’t be able hold Alves but Fitch will score the points. Alves will start off fast but will gas out late
in the second round and into the third and that when Fitch will take over.

Look for Fitch to Win a 3 Round Split Decision
